Information collected automatically

When you submit an enquiry, we also record a small amount of technical information alongside it:

  • Your browser's user agent string, shortened, which tells us the browser and device type.
  • The page you submitted the form from.
  • A scrambled version of your IP address. We convert it into an unreadable value that cannot be turned back into your address, and we use it only to stop the same source from flooding the form. Your actual IP address is not stored.

Our hosting provider also keeps standard server logs for security and reliability, in the normal way any web host does.

This website does not use any analytics tool. We do not track how you move around the site, and we do not build a profile of you. If that changes, we will update this policy and the effective date above.

Cookies and Analytics

This website sets one cookie. It exists to protect the enquiry form from automated submissions, and it does nothing else.

form_token
Holds a signed timestamp recording when you loaded the page, so we can tell a person filling in a form apart from a script submitting instantly. It contains no identifier and no information about you, it cannot be read by scripts in your browser, and it expires after twelve hours.

We do not use analytics, advertising, or tracking cookies. No third party sets cookies through this website.

You can block or delete cookies in your browser settings at any time. If you block this one, the enquiry form may refuse your submission and ask you to reload the page.

How We Protect Your Information

In practical terms:

  • This website is served over an encrypted connection, so what you type into the form is encrypted in transit.
  • Enquiries are stored in a database that is not publicly reachable. It rejects any request that does not come from our own server.
  • Your IP address is scrambled before it is stored, so it cannot be recovered from our records.
  • We use established service providers rather than running our own infrastructure.
  • Access to enquiries is limited to the people who need it to reply to you.

We should be honest about the limits of this: no method of sending information over the internet, and no method of storing it, is completely secure. We take reasonable care, but we cannot guarantee absolute security, and you should not send us anything highly sensitive through the enquiry form.
